Citation and commencement

1

These Regulations may be cited as the Organics (Equivalence and Control Bodies Listing) (Amendment) Regulations 2021 and come into force on the day after the day on which they are made.

Explanatory note

(This note is not part of the Regulations)

EXPLANATORY NOTE

These Regulations amend retained Council Regulation (EC) No 834/2007 on organic production and labelling of organic products (EUR 2007/834) and its implementing regulations Commission Regulation (EC) No 889/2008 (EUR 2008/889) and Commission Regulation (EC) No 1235/2008 (EUR 2008/1235). Regulation No 1235/2008 implements the rules for imports of organic products from third countries. Currently Annex 1 to the Regulation lists countries and control bodies which comply with UK organic standards, Annex 3 lists countries assessed to have equivalent organic standards, and Annex 4 lists those control bodies assessed to have equivalent organic standards. The Secretary of State has power by regulations to amend each list in certain circumstances.

This instrument omits Annexes 1, 3 and 4 from Regulation 1235/2008 and requires the Secretary of State to publish all three lists online. It provides for the Secretary of State to exercise functions in relation to the lists by administrative act which were previously exercisable by regulations, but does not affect the criteria governing the exercise of those functions.

Regulation 4 amends Commission Regulation 1235/2008 to remove Annexes 1, 3 and 4, and to require the Secretary of State to maintain equivalent lists online. As a transitional provision, the Secretary of State is required to ensure that these lists contain the entries on the corresponding Annex before it was revoked, subject to one alteration in respect of the date on which the recognition of equivalence of the European Union is to expire in Annex 3. The Secretary of State is instead required to set this date as 31 December 2023, reflecting the Trade and Co-operation Agreement with the European Union.

Regulations 2 and 3 make consequential amendments to other instruments arising from the changes made by regulation 4.
